Abigail Cruttenden Early Years and Family History.
Abigail Cruttenden was born in Richmond, London to parents who had a deep interest in performing arts. Her grandmother, Cynthia Coatts established Rosslyn School of Dance and Drama in London that had produced many performers. Her mother Julia Cruttenden owned a well respected school of stage makeup Greasepaint that had assisted in the careers of a few professional makeup artists. Her father, Neville Cruttenden started in adverts but became a professional actor later on and this shows that he is creative and devoted to the arts. Abigail is passionate about acting and storytelling since she had been exposed to performance at a young age through the family environment.
Abigail was a sister to two other people who were also following the creative direction. Her brother, Hal Cruttenden, was a stand-up comedian, writer, and actor, who was famous in the British comedy circles. Her sister, Hannah Cruttenden, was a journalist and this demonstrates how the family had a great diversity in talents. Abigail Cruttenden Early Career Breakthrough
At the age of twelve, Abigail Cruttenden began her acting career featuring in television productions, including the BBC2 Playhouse episode Elizabeth Alone (1981). Her first came with the film P’tang, Yang, Kipperbang (1982) which attracted critical acclaim and she acted as the Ann Lawton in the film. Her acting was very emotional and mature beyond her years. During her teenage years, Abigail had featured in a number of television dramas and comedies such as the sitcom Mog (19851986) and the Intimate contact series (1987). She also featured in The Storyteller episode “Hans My Hedgehog” (1987), which is another indication of her malleability. These positions had made her experience and attain industry credibility. Abigail Cruttenden Getting out and Television Stardom.
The role of Jane Gibbons in the British television series Sharpe was one of the early adult career achievements when Abigail appeared opposite Sean Bean. This led to her gaining even greater recognition as well as a personal relationship with her co-star, which eventually resulted in marriage in 1997. Her role of Jane Gibbons had brought in emotional coloring coupled with the allure needed in a historical drama, which made her receive awards both by critics and audiences. This character had established her as a gifted actress who was able to spearhead acting in most television programs.
Other successes in the sitcom have been made by Abigail in Benidorm and Not Going Out. In Benidorm, she played Kate Weedon between 2007 and 2009 and made her character very enjoyable and easy to relate to. She later gained massive popularity as an actor and the star of the BBC sitcom Not Going Out cast as Anna, which began in 2014 and lasted almost ten years. Abigail Cruttenden Cinema Roles and Theater Performances.
The film career of Abigail Cruttenden had encompassed both historical and contemporary and even a horror movie. She played the role of Isobel Hawking in the Theory of Everything (2014) to demonstrate her ability to portray the real-life characters with complicated personalities. Her other performances include Charlotte Gray (2001) which is a drama about the World War II and Await Further Instructions (2018) a British horror movie. She had succeeded in doing across genres due to her versatility. Abigail was also presented in Munich: The Edge of War (2021), which proves that she is also relevant in modern film productions.
She also appeared a lot on television dramas, such as Midsomer Murders, Fresh Meat, The Casebook of Sherlock Holmes and The Outcast. Abigail Cruttenden Theatre and Radio Work
Abigail Cruttenden was still active in the theatre, appearing in contemporary and classical theatre including The Seagull and Her Naked Skin. In recent years, she has also been involved in other new works like Ragdoll which shows that she has remained active in live performance. Theatre had enabled her to express depth in character and presence on stage in ways not provided by film and television. Critical acclaim of her stage work had made her versatile and dedicated to craft.
Along with theatre, Abigail had appeared in radio, and contributed her voice to the BBC Radio 4 sitcom Alone where she was the character Ellie. Abigail Cruttenden Marriages and Children personal life.

Fans have been keen on the personal life of Abigail Cruttenden which has seen her marry and have children. In November 1997, she married Sean Bean whom she met during sharpe. The couple had a daughter, Evie Natasha Bean who was born in November of 1998. In July 2000, the high-profile marriage between Abigail and Sean was terminated when they divorced. Evie Natasha Bean has not been in the limelight much, having grown up as an out of the limelight, yet she is a member of the blended family with half-siblings who are the products of the earlier marriage of Sean Bean.
In 2003, Abigail got married to Jonathan R. Fraser where she bore a second daughter, Merle Fraser. The couple has had a family life that is not subjected to media attention. The fact that Abigail has been able to manage both personal and professional life has enabled her to remain successful in her career and raise a family. She now lives in East sheen, London where she has a stable home environment where she has her children.
